I'm a WEN success story!

 

I had never heard of WEN before. My hair doesn't have any problems. It's wavy, curly, and normal- not dry or oily. After all of the years of swimming daily I'm lucky it's not damaged more. But it is color treated, and that's what drew me to WEN. 

 

 

I happened to watch for the first time and heard Chaz say something like your color will stay in. I was tired of my hair turning brassy two weeks after having it done. 

 

 

I used WEN for that reason, but I couldn't believe how good my hair looked. I started using just one cleanse because of swimming and cleansing every day. I no longer swim every day, so my routine has changed.

 

 

 

 I use either Tea Tree or Pomegranate for my first cleanse, just like I would shampoo. I like the seasonals, so I use that as my second cleanse, letting it stay in for about 10 minutes. Then I rinse it out with warm water and follow with a cool rinse. I put about a palm size amount in my soaking wet hair as a "leave in, squeezing it into the back and twisting, then raking it with my fingers arched in the crown area. I also like the styling cream, so I put it on the same way. 

 

 

Even before I used WEN, I let my hair dry naturally. Once in a while if I have something really special I will blow it out. 

 

 

Our drains are fine, and I have not experienced any hair falling out.  Smiley Happy
